To kids, play is just fun. However, playtime is as essential to their development as food and excellent care. Playtime assists children be imaginative, learn problem-solving skills and learn self-discipline. Great, durable play, that includes running and screaming, is not only enjoyable, however helps kids to be physically and psychologically healthy.
By playing with others, kids find their strengths and weak points, develop a sense of belonging, and discover how to agree others. Kids need the opportunity to explore and establish new skills and independence. At the exact same time, children require to find out that particular behaviors are unacceptable which they are responsible for the effects of their actions. As members of a household, kids require to find out the rules of the family.
They will take these social skills and guidelines of conduct to school and ultimately to the workplace. Be firm, but kind and realistic with your expectations. Children's advancement depends on your love and encouragement. Set a fine example. You can not expect self-discipline and self-control from a child if you do not practice this habits.
Provide kids the reasons "why" you are disciplining them and what the potential effects of their actions may be. We all lose our mood from time to time. If you do "blow your top," it is essential to speak about what took place and why you are angry. Apologize if you were incorrect! It's alright for children to feel afraid often.
If your children have worries that will not go away and affect his or her habits, the first action is to discover out what is frightening them. Keep in mind: the fear may be really genuine to the child.

Moms and dads are anticipated to be excellent at multitasking and juggling everybody's needs. You're not superhuman. Turning to others is an indication of strength, not weakness. Charging your batteries every now and then can assist you be a much better parent, partner, and person. So proceed and say "yes" to that buddy or enjoyed one.
When you say, "Going to the healthcare facility by myself is hard," you're offering a pal an opportunity to say, "Let me feature you." When you state it's often tough to get supper on the table, your liked one knows that shipment of a warm meal will be greatly valued.
Do you need help picking up your other kids from school? Ask grandparents and brother or sisters to do things they enjoy, whether it's watching your child to give you a break or cooking freezer-ready meals.
Post your needs on your individual social networks page or register on one of the numerous caregiver sites. These websites let you develop a list of requirements (for example, supper twice a week, the lawn cut weekly, a companion for health center gos to) so buddies can sign up for tasks that best fit their skills and schedules.
